Skip to main content
SteerAds
TutorialMeta AdsTracking

Pixel da Meta vs Conversions API não coincidem? (2026)

Os seus eventos do Meta Pixel e da Conversions API não coincidem ou são contados duas vezes? Avance a partir do evento por cinco pontos de falha — event_id quebrado, event_name ausente, Event Match Quality fraca, configuração do lado do servidor e marcas temporais ou moedas desalinhadas — com uma tabela de diagnóstico de 12 linhas e uma lista de correções priorizada por impacto.

Matt
MattTracking & Data Lead
···4 min de leitura

Cerca de 65 por cento dos anunciantes da Meta que reportam conversões contadas duas vezes ou ausentes em 2026 perdem a medição num único ponto localizável — normalmente uma chave de deduplicação quebrada, não uma falha de toda a pilha — e contudo a maioria responde desativando uma fonte, o que deita fora a cobertura em vez de corrigir a causa. A Meta é explícita: deve executar ao mesmo tempo o Pixel do navegador e a Conversions API; a correção nunca é desligar uma por reflexo, é encontrar o único ponto onde os dois eventos deixam de coincidir.

Este guia avança a partir do evento por cinco pontos de falha — o event_id, o event_name, a Event Match Quality, a configuração do lado do servidor, e as marcas temporais e moedas — para que dedique o seu tempo à causa, não ao sintoma. Para verificar automaticamente a sua conta face às fugas de medição mais comuns, execute a nossa free 5-axis ad account audit.

Atualizado a 2026-05-10 com o comportamento atual da deduplicação do Events Manager, da Event Match Quality e do gateway da Conversions API observado em contas dos EUA, do Reino Unido e europeias.

TL;DR — porque os eventos do Pixel e da CAPI não coincidem :
  1. Um único event_id partilhado por evento, passado ao Pixel e à CAPI — esta é a chave única sobre a qual a Meta deduplica. 2. event_name coincidentePurchase no navegador deve igualar Purchase no servidor. 3. Executar ambas as fontes — redundância mais chave partilhada melhora a cobertura sem inflar os totais. 4. A Event Match Quality mede quão bem os seus parâmetros identificam uma pessoa — eleve-a a partir do servidor. 5. Um gateway ou parceiro pode reescrever o event_id — inspecione o caminho do servidor antes de confiar nos números.

Como devem o Pixel do navegador e a CAPI do servidor trabalhar juntos?

A relação entre as duas fontes é o alicerce, por isso compreenda-a antes de perseguir qualquer discrepância. O Pixel do navegador dispara a partir do dispositivo do visitante, enquanto a Conversions API envia os mesmos eventos a partir do seu servidor — e a Meta concebe-os para funcionarem juntos, não como alternativas.

Porquê ambos — O Pixel do navegador perde eventos por bloqueadores, prevenção de rastreio e pedidos de consentimento, enquanto a Conversions API do servidor pode perder eventos quando um parâmetro está ausente ou um pedido falha. Juntas, cada fonte cobre as lacunas da outra e o sinal combinado é mais completo e resiliente do que qualquer uma sozinha.

Redundante por desenho — A Meta recomenda enviar os mesmos eventos a partir das duas fontes ao mesmo tempo. É uma redundância deliberada, não um erro. O senão é que a redundância só funciona quando a Meta consegue reconhecer os dois relatos como um evento e fundi-los, que é o que a deduplicação faz.

A chave partilhada — O mecanismo que torna a redundância segura é um event_id partilhado. Quando o Pixel e a Conversions API enviam ambos o mesmo event_id, a Meta emparelha-os e conta uma conversão. Quebre essa chave e a redundância torna-se contagem dupla. Para ver como isto se compara com o modelo da Google, leia o nosso guia Meta CAPI versus Google Enhanced Conversions.

Porque é que a deduplicação por event_id falha?

A deduplicação é o ponto de falha mais comum porque depende de dois valores coincidirem exatamente através de dois caminhos de código independentes. Quando quebra, cada conversão pode ser contada duas vezes. Verifique três coisas.

event_id divergente — A Meta emparelha um evento do navegador e um evento do servidor quando partilham o mesmo event_id dentro de uma janela curta. Se o servidor gerar o seu próprio event_id em vez de reutilizar o que o Pixel criou, os dois parecem sem relação e ambos são contados. Gere o id uma vez e passe-o a ambos os lados.

event_name divergente — A deduplicação também exige o mesmo event_name em ambas as fontes. Um Purchase no navegador e um purchase ou um nome personalizado no servidor não emparelham. Mantenha os nomes de eventos padrão idênticos, carácter a carácter, entre Pixel e Conversions API.

Janela e ordem — Os dois eventos devem chegar suficientemente próximos no tempo para caírem dentro da janela de dedup, e um atraso longo do servidor pode afastar o par. Envie o evento do servidor com prontidão e mantenha marcas temporais honestas. Para a arquitetura mais profunda, veja a nossa comparação gateway versus GTM do lado do servidor.

Contagem dupla ou eventos ausentes — como distingui-los?

Os dois sintomas parecem opostos mas muitas vezes partilham uma causa raiz, e distingui-los aponta-o direto para a correção. Compare os totais da Meta com a verdade da sua loja ou CRM antes de julgar qualquer campanha.

Sinal de contagem dupla — Um total de Purchase no Events Manager perto do dobro do seu número real de encomendas quase sempre significa que a deduplicação está a falhar. Os eventos do navegador e do servidor aterram ambos mas a Meta não os emparelha, por isso uma venda é registada como duas.

Sinal de eventos ausentes — Um total abaixo das suas encomendas reais aponta para o outro lado: uma fonte está a perder eventos. O navegador pode estar bloqueado por bloqueadores ou consentimento, ou o servidor pode não disparar quando um parâmetro ou acionador está ausente. Aqui a correção é cobertura, não dedup.

A reconciliação — Extraia o seu número real de encomendas para uma janela limpa e compare-o com o total deduplicado. Um valor perto do dobro sinaliza uma quebra de dedup; um valor bem abaixo sinaliza eventos perdidos; um valor perto da verdade significa que a medição está saudável. Esta reconciliação é a forma mais rápida de saber que problema tem realmente.

Uma Event Match Quality fraca esconde as suas conversões?

Com a dedup compreendida, a Event Match Quality é o suspeito seguinte porque um emparelhamento fraco torna os eventos mais difíceis de atribuir e pode ler-se como ausente nos relatórios. A pontuação diz-lhe quão bem a Meta consegue ligar cada evento a uma pessoa.

Event Match Quality — É a classificação da Meta, de fraca a excelente, dos parâmetros de informação do cliente que envia. Não quebra a deduplicação por si só, mas uma pontuação baixa enfraquece a atribuição e a otimização, que é muitas vezes a razão pela qual as conversões parecem desaparecer dos relatórios.

Parâmetros de informação do cliente — Um emparelhamento forte usa email e telefone com hash, nome, cidade, distrito, código postal, país, o endereço IP e os identificadores do Facebook fbc e fbp. Normalize e aplique hash a estes valores corretamente; um parâmetro malformado ou sem hash é ignorado e baixa a sua pontuação.

Vantagem do servidor — A Conversions API pode acrescentar parâmetros que o navegador nunca vê, como um IP fiável ou dados de encomenda do seu backend. Enviar informação do cliente mais rica a partir do servidor é a forma mais direta de elevar a pontuação. O nosso guia sobre a discrepância de atribuição entre Meta e GA4 aborda como o emparelhamento alimenta os relatórios.

Está a usar os eventos de teste e o separador de diagnósticos?

Antes de confiar em qualquer número em direto, valide a correção com as próprias ferramentas da Meta. Duas funcionalidades do Events Manager confirmam em minutos o que de outra forma levaria dias de adivinhação.

Eventos de teste — Esta ferramenta permite-lhe disparar uma conversão real e observar a chegada em tempo real dos eventos do navegador e do servidor. É a verificação definitiva de que um event_id partilhado funciona, porque a Meta mostra se o par está deduplicado à medida que acontece.

Separador de diagnósticos — O separador de diagnósticos traz à superfície os problemas que a Meta deteta no seu dataset, de parâmetros ausentes e domínios não verificados a avisos de configuração. Leia-o antes e depois de cada alteração; um aviso eliminado prova que uma correção aterrou, e um novo sinaliza uma regressão.

Validação de ponta a ponta — Dispare uma compra pelo funil real, confirme que o event_id e o event_name coincidem, verifique a moeda e o valor, e observe o estado de deduplicação. Só depois de os eventos de teste mostrarem um par limpo e deduplicado deve confiar nos relatórios em direto. Esta única validação evita publicar uma correção que falha em silêncio na produção.

Que configuração do lado do servidor quebra a deduplicação?

Como envia os eventos do servidor molda se a dedup sobrevive, porque cada configuração trata o event_id de forma diferente. Há três caminhos comuns, e cada um tem o seu modo de falha característico.

Integração direta — O seu próprio servidor chama a Conversions API diretamente. Isto dá-lhe controlo total do event_id, mas um erro de código que regenera o id por pedido, ou envia eventos para um dataset diferente do Pixel, quebra a dedup em silêncio.

Conversions API Gateway — Um gateway alojado reencaminha os eventos por si. É rápido de implementar, mas um gateway que constrói o seu próprio event_id em vez de ler o que o Pixel definiu produzirá dois eventos não emparelhados. Confirme que o gateway preserva o event_id original.

Integração de parceiro — Uma plataforma ou aplicação envia os eventos em seu nome. Cómodo, mas tem o menor controlo: um parceiro pode usar um event_name diferente, um dataset separado ou o seu próprio esquema de event_id. Verifique que o parceiro partilha as chaves do Pixel. O nosso guia gateway versus GTM compara estes caminhos em profundidade.

Não desative uma fonte para parar a contagem dupla :

Desligar o Pixel ou a Conversions API para corrigir a contagem dupla parece óbvio, mas deita fora a cobertura que a Meta desenhou no duplo dispositivo — deixando-o cego ao que essa fonte captava de forma única. O navegador vê eventos que o servidor perde, e o servidor vê eventos que os bloqueadores escondem. Corrija o event_id partilhado para que a deduplicação funcione, depois mantenha ambas as fontes ativas para que a redundância proteja a sua medição em vez de a inflar.

Como alinhar as marcas temporais e as moedas?

O último ponto de falha são os dados dentro do evento, onde pequenas inconsistências quebram em silêncio o emparelhamento e distorcem o valor. Com chaves e configuração limpas, alinhe os detalhes e remeça uma alteração de cada vez.

Marcas temporais — Ambas as fontes devem reportar o evento suficientemente próximo no tempo para cair dentro da janela de dedup. Um servidor que agrupa eventos ou dispara horas depois pode afastar o par ao ponto de a Meta os contar separadamente. Envie o evento do servidor com prontidão e marque-o com a hora real do evento.

Moeda e valor — O Pixel e a Conversions API devem reportar o mesmo código de moeda e o mesmo valor para uma dada compra. Um servidor que envia uma moeda diferente ou um valor antes de impostos enquanto o navegador envia o valor com impostos enviesa o seu ROAS e pode confundir o emparelhamento.

Uma alteração de cada vez — Após cada correção, verifique de novo a coluna de deduplicação e reconcilie com o seu número real de encomendas, não depois de todas as alterações de uma vez, para saber que alavanca moveu o resultado. Dimensione os seus retornos antes de escalar com o nosso ROAS calculator, e para trazer à superfície automaticamente cada fuga de medição, execute o free 5-axis audit da SteerAds.

Sources

Fontes oficiais consultadas para este guia:

FAQ

Porque é que os meus eventos do Meta Pixel e da Conversions API não coincidem?

Uma discrepância quase sempre tem origem num de cinco pontos, e encontra-a avançando a partir do evento. Primeiro o event_id: se o Pixel do navegador e a CAPI do servidor não enviarem exatamente o mesmo event_id, a Meta não consegue emparelhá-los e conta ambos. Segundo o event_name: a deduplicação precisa de nomes idênticos como Purchase em ambos os lados. Terceiro a Event Match Quality: parâmetros de cliente fracos impedem a Meta de associar o evento a uma pessoa. Quarto a configuração do servidor: um gateway ou parceiro pode remover ou reescrever o event_id. Quinto, marcas temporais e moedas que divergem. Diagnostique nesta ordem e cerca de 70 por cento das discrepâncias resolvem-se depressa.

Vejo compras contadas duas vezes no Events Manager — o que verifico primeiro?

Abra o Events Manager e olhe primeiro para a coluna de deduplicação de eventos do seu evento Purchase, porque uma quebra de dedup é ao mesmo tempo a causa mais comum e a mais rápida de confirmar. Se os eventos do Pixel do navegador e da CAPI do servidor não forem emparelhados, o total quase duplica. Confirme que ambas as fontes enviam o mesmo event_id e o mesmo event_name, depois use os eventos de teste para disparar uma compra real e observar se a Meta marca o par como deduplicado. A maioria das duplicações resulta de um event_id ausente ou divergente, e esta única verificação resolve a maioria dos casos em menos de uma hora.

Pode um event_id quebrado inflar as minhas conversões?

Sim, e é a fuga de dedup mais comum. A Meta deduplica emparelhando o mesmo event_id e o mesmo event_name entre o Pixel do navegador e a Conversions API dentro de uma janela curta. Se o servidor gerar um novo event_id em vez de reutilizar o que o Pixel enviou, ou se um gateway o reescrever, os dois eventos parecem sem relação e ambos são contados. O sinal é um total de Purchase perto do dobro do seu número real de encomendas na loja ou CRM. Confirme que o event_id é criado uma só vez, partilhado entre cliente e servidor, e transmitido intacto por qualquer integração de parceiro.

O que é a Event Match Quality e porque importa?

A Event Match Quality é a pontuação da Meta, de fraca a excelente, sobre quão bem os parâmetros de informação do cliente que envia permitem à Meta associar um evento a uma pessoa. Parâmetros fortes — email com hash, telefone, nome, cidade, IP e os identificadores do clique do Facebook fbc e do navegador fbp — elevam a pontuação e melhoram a atribuição e a otimização. Uma pontuação baixa não quebra diretamente a deduplicação, mas enfraquece o emparelhamento e pode fazer os eventos parecerem ausentes nos relatórios. Envie tantos parâmetros normalizados e com hash quanto puder legitimamente, sobretudo a partir do servidor, onde a Conversions API acrescenta dados que o navegador não vê.

Como evito que os meus eventos do Meta Pixel e da CAPI sejam contados duas vezes?

Para a contagem dupla fazendo a deduplicação funcionar, não desligando uma fonte. Gere um único event_id por evento, passe-o ao Pixel do navegador e à Conversions API, e envie o mesmo event_name em ambos os lados. Confirme no Events Manager que a coluna de deduplicação mostra o par como deduplicado. Mantenha ambas as fontes ativas, porque o navegador captura o que o servidor perde e o servidor captura o que o navegador bloqueia. Verifique qualquer gateway ou configuração de parceiro que possa reescrever o event_id. Use os eventos de teste para validar uma conversão real de ponta a ponta antes de confiar nos números em direto.

Executar ao mesmo tempo o Pixel e a Conversions API é sempre melhor?

Sim, quando a deduplicação está bem configurada. A Meta recomenda enviar os eventos de forma redundante a partir do Pixel do navegador e da Conversions API, porque cada um cobre as lacunas do outro — os navegadores perdem eventos por bloqueadores, ITP e pedidos de consentimento, enquanto o servidor pode ser bloqueado por parâmetros ausentes ou indisponibilidade. Enviadas de forma redundante com um event_id partilhado, as duas fontes melhoram a cobertura e a resiliência sem inflar os totais, porque a Meta deduplica o par. Executar ambas é o padrão correto; o único requisito é que as chaves de dedup coincidam. Sem chaves coincidentes, a redundância transforma-se em contagem dupla.

Quão depressa posso corrigir uma discrepância entre Pixel e CAPI?

Os ganhos mais rápidos chegam num dia. Alinhar o event_id e o event_name entre ambas as fontes surte efeito de imediato e para a contagem dupla evidente na mesma tarde. Uma validação com eventos de teste confirma a correção em minutos depois de o código ser publicado. As melhorias de Event Match Quality precisam de alguns dias de dados frescos para registar uma pontuação mais alta. Uma alteração de configuração do servidor via gateway ou parceiro pode levar um dia a implementar e alguns dias a confirmar. Ordene o trabalho para que a correção de dedup instantânea vá primeiro enquanto as alterações mais lentas de emparelhamento e infraestrutura acumulam dados.

💡

Get our best tips to cut your CPA

Each week, an actionable tip to optimize your Google & Bing Ads campaigns. Joined by 1,200+ advertisers.

No spam. One-click unsubscribe. Privacy policy.

Ready to optimize your campaigns?

Start a free audit in 2 minutes and discover the ROI potential of your accounts.

Start my free audit

Free audit — no credit card required

Keep reading